Job Description

Crow Holdings Capital seeks a highly organized and detail-oriented Analyst to join the Investor Coverage team in Dallas, TX. This role will support the capital raising process by focusing on identifying new potential investors, analyzing financial data, and supporting the structure and execution of successful fundraising initiatives. The ideal candidate demonstrates initiative, enthusiasm, has strong attention to detail, and has a passion for financial analysis and capital raising activities. The Investor Coverage Analyst will have the opportunity to grow within a dynamic, fast-paced environment and gain exposure to strategic capital raising efforts at a nationally recognized real estate firm.

Job Responsibility

  • Assist HNW Investor Coverage Team with all facets of the fundraising/sales process
  • Conduct research on leads and prospects in order to enhance targeting efforts and create process efficiencies
  • Collate market research/data and synthesize for team use
  • Optimize the use of Salesforce (data entry, tracking leads, prospects, opportunities), leveraging reports and AI tools to help maximize the team’s time and effectiveness
  • Draft meeting/call preparation notes ahead of investor interactions
  • Assist in the coordination of bespoke investor fundraising events
  • Maintain agendas for weekly team catch-up discussions
  • Work with investor coverage professionals and broader internal stakeholders to address and complete meeting/call follow-up requests
  • Help to develop content and manage process for regular cadence of lead/prospect/investor communications

Requirements

  • Bachelor’s Degree required
  • Strong organizational skills and a proven ability to manage multiple tasks and deadlines
  • Excellent analytical, financial, and quantitative skills, with highest level of attention to detail
  • Superior written and verbal communication skills
  • ability to produce clear and concise reporting and internal and external correspondence
  • Demonstrate continuous curiosity, engagement, enthusiasm, and commitment to excellence
  • Proficiency in Microsoft Excel and Power Point, CRM software (Salesforce in particular)
